Output dd7df8ac018407004ebd530094a955722e040fba85bb9f96e62d28149fa08023: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b02b8963a117ddff0cb755ea3e2f353f902627 OP_EQUAL
address
3DncANmQXK4cj5myD32UYvfAMhJ6Liss5m
transaction
dd7df8ac018407004ebd530094a955722e040fba85bb9f96e62d28149fa08023
spent
true